What is the cheapest Honolulu to Alaska flight route?

The cheapest ticket to Alaska from Honolulu found in the last 5 days was to Anchorage, at $665 round-trip. The most popular route is from Honolulu (HNL) to Anchorage (ANC), and the cheapest round-trip airline ticket found on this route in the last 5 days was $665.

What is the cheapest time of day to fly to Alaska?

The cheapest time of day to fly to Alaska is generally in the evening, when round-trip flights cost $578 on average. Morning departures are around 100% cheaper than evening flights, on average. The most expensive time of day to fly to Alaska is generally at night, which is peak travel time and where the average cost of a ticket is $740.

Can I save money by flying with a layover from Honolulu to Alaska?

No, with an average price for the route of $694, prices are generally cheapest when you fly direct.

What is the cheapest month to fly from Honolulu to Alaska?

The cheapest month for flights from Honolulu to Alaska is February, when tickets cost $494 (return) on average. On the other hand, the most expensive months are July and June, when the average cost of round-trip tickets is $822 and $752 respectively.

What’s the cheapest day of the week to fly from Honolulu to Alaska?

Your flight ticket price will generally be cheaper if you fly to Alaska on a Monday and more expensive on a Sunday. On your return trip to Honolulu, you should consider flying back on a Monday, and avoid Fridays for better deals.

  • How many flights are there between Honolulu and Alaska per day?

    There is a maximum of 1 nonstop flight a day that takes off from Honolulu and lands in Alaska, with an average flight time of 6h 09m. The most common departure time is 8:00 pm and most flights take off at night. Each week, there are 6 flights.
